State of Michigan Student Assistant in Lansing, Michigan
Job Description
Online application must contain all detailed education and experience. It will be used as the primary source for the initial review of your application.
Provide general administrative support to Student Scholarships, Grants, and Outreach (SSGO) staff with various tasks associated with the administration of student financial aid programs and outreach services. This support includes providing recommendations on content of Office of Postsecondary Financial Planning (OPFP) publications and materials, research of social media tools that support OPFP social media strategies, and general office work such as preparing materials for meetings, tabulating survey results, assisting with mass mailing projects, and assisting customers on the phone.

The student must provide evidence of enrollment or acceptance to an educational institution. Please attach a copy of your official college transcript(s) to your application. For our purposes, "official college transcripts" must contain the college/university name and address, the degree conferred and date granted, coursework completed (especially if no degree granted), and the Registrar's signature and/or seal. *A scanned or electronic copy is acceptable, as long as it contains the elements listed above. The college/university does not have to send the transcripts directly to Treasury. *For more information regarding official transcripts, click here.
